About N-[4-(4-acetamido-2-fluorophenyl)-1,3-thiazol-2-yl]-N',N'-diethylpentanediamide
N-[4-(4-acetamido-2-fluorophenyl)-1,3-thiazol-2-yl]-N',N'-diethylpentanediamide (PubChem CID 56521368) has the molecular formula C20H25FN4O3S
and a molecular weight of 420.51 g/mol. Its IUPAC name is N-[4-(4-acetamido-2-fluorophenyl)-1,3-thiazol-2-yl]-N',N'-diethylpentanediamide.

What is the SMILES notation for N-[4-(4-acetamido-2-fluorophenyl)-1,3-thiazol-2-yl]-N',N'-diethylpentanediamide?
The canonical SMILES for N-[4-(4-acetamido-2-fluorophenyl)-1,3-thiazol-2-yl]-N',N'-diethylpentanediamide is CCN(CC)C(=O)CCCC(=O)Nc1nc(-c2ccc(NC(C)=O)cc2F)cs1.
What is the InChIKey of N-[4-(4-acetamido-2-fluorophenyl)-1,3-thiazol-2-yl]-N',N'-diethylpentanediamide?
The InChIKey is VTMSLWPEVXXDOE-UHFFFAOYSA-N. The full InChI is InChI=1S/C20H25FN4O3S/c1-4-25(5-2)19(28)8-6-7-18(27)24-20-23-17(12-29-20)15-10-9-14(11-16(15)21)22-13(3)26/h9-12H,4-8H2,1-3H3,(H,22,26)(H,23,24,27).
What are the key properties of N-[4-(4-acetamido-2-fluorophenyl)-1,3-thiazol-2-yl]-N',N'-diethylpentanediamide?
N-[4-(4-acetamido-2-fluorophenyl)-1,3-thiazol-2-yl]-N',N'-diethylpentanediamide has a molecular weight of 420.51 g/mol, XLogP of 3.88, 9 rotatable bonds, 2 hydrogen bond donors, and 5 hydrogen bond acceptors.
